Responsibilities
- Drive hardware development for systems within the Starship tower, launch mount, and test stands.
- Own design and manufacturing of mechanisms, actuation systems, fluid systems, and large structures.
- Perform structural, dynamic, thermal, and fluids analysis to optimize system designs.
- Collaborate with software and operations engineers to develop robust systems for launch environments.
- Work with engineers on the Starship and Super Heavy vehicles to ensure effective integration.
- Ensure the systems meet requirements for extreme launch conditions.
- Oversee the transition of systems from design to operational phases.
Job Requirements
- Bachelor's degree in an engineering discipline.
- 1+ years of experience with CAD and FEA software packages.
- 1+ years of experience with mechanical or fluid systems design and assembly.
- Master’s degree in engineering or related field preferred.
- 3+ years of professional experience in mechanical design and analysis preferred.
- Solid understanding of GD&T and manufacturing techniques.
- Physical ability to work in demanding environments, including heights and confined spaces.
